Namespaces
Variants
Views
Actions

std::swap(std::match_results)

From cppreference.com
< cpp‎ | regex‎ | match results
Revision as of 11:59, 2 November 2012 by P12bot (Talk | contribs)

Defined in header <regex>
template< class BidirIt, class Alloc >

void swap( match_results<BidirIt,Alloc>& x1,

           match_results<BidirIt,Alloc>& x2 );
(since C++11)

Specializes the std::swap algorithm for std::match_results. Exchanges the contents of x1 with those of x2. Effectively calls x1.swap(x2).

Contents

Parameters

x1, x2 - the match_results objects whose contents will be swapped
Type requirements
-
BidirIt must meet the requirements of BidirectionalIterator.
-
Alloc must meet the requirements of Allocator.

Return value

(none)

Exceptions

noexcept specification:  
noexcept
  

Example

See also

Template:cpp/regex/match results/dcl list swap